Todays quip was she said to my H: You sure do ramble a lot. You say a whole lot of words but they don’t MEAN anything.
She spits these out once and a while.
One I posted somewhere else. Whenever he refers to his addiction as “it” (as in… it makes me do crazy things) She says: What is it? A mouse in your pocket? There is no it. There is just you.
Today we were discusing his behavior in the arguement the other day. He’d say: I know, I need to stop swearing at her.
She said: No… you WILL stop.
He said: And I need to stop yelling and screaming at her.
She said: No… you WILL stop. We all know what you “need” to do including you… you just don’t do it.My favorite was in one of our first few sessions, my H was whining and whining about all sorts of injustices he suffers. She said: My!!! You really do have that victim role mastered, don’t you?
He looked stricken. He was speechless. She said, “I’m no mamsy pamsy old lady. I’m going to tell you like it is.”
I’m suprised he kept going back. lol
